On Sun, 7 Apr 1996, Michael Brennen wrote:
> FWIW, running a preforked Apache server works just fine on 1.3.x. > > -- Michael
I've had no problems with Apache preforked on a wide array of 1.3.x series kernels on many machines including several that are heavily loaded. Under Linux, there's little to no need to prefork anyway since fork is so nearly free under Linux.
